description This paper is focused on the data description of the railway infrastructure. Its aim is to present the possibilities of constructing of linear elements representing tracks in 2D and their subsequent transformation into 3D using the parametric description of horizontal and vertical curves. The transformation is based on determining the spatial coordinates of the newly emerging 3D linear elements. This process is supposed to be implemented in such a graphical editor environment that allows the relevant data to be transferred to the the database based on the Multipurpose Railway Infrastructure Model. With the use of this data, it is possible to perform, among other things, the visualization of the railway infrastructure.
